    How Jellystone Mammoth Cave Was Formed

    The formation of Jellystone Mammoth Cave is a fascinating tale of geological processes that have taken place over millions of years. The cave system was formed through the slow dissolution of limestone by water containing carbonic acid. As rainwater seeped through the ground, it dissolved the limestone, creating the vast network of tunnels and chambers we see today.

    Over time, the water carved out intricate formations such as stalactites, stalagmites, and flowstones.
